Educational Requirements for entering in chromatography field :

An associate's degree or certificate in applied science or process technology is generally the minimum educational background for a chromatographer, although there may be entry-level positions for high school graduates willing to train on the job. Some employers prefer applicants with a bachelor's degree in chemistry or biology.
